Heaven Hill Launches Limited-Edition 13-Year-Old Bourbon to Honor Closure of Historic Deatsville Campus

On Thursday, Bardstown, Ky.-based Heaven Hill Distillery announced the release of Deatsville 13-Year-Old Bourbon Whiskey, one of the final bourbons to fully mature at the distillery’s soon-to-shutter Deatsville campus.
